    Now as far as the OP......

    dude said he had what like 50 years experience? Heard all the bad things about Swift but needed a job? Isnt it funny how "bad" a company might be, but when push comes to shove, its that very same company you NEED, because you NEED some sort of income? Question is, if you've read all the 'bad' posts on the company, and have seen "i can make more money flippin' burgers"....i'm wondering why you didn't just go flip burgers??

    Getting into a truck with that many miles, then being told 'oh it needs b-service'....well i'm sure the terminal 'forgot' about the truck since nobody was in it. and if the previous driver manager was any good, s/he'd have seen it was close and would have flagged it for the shop to pick up and service anyway. So it would be DONE for the next driver. Dont know what terminal you were at, but i've had my current truck since new. I've done b-service 4-5x at Columbus, OH. NEVER once did it take longer than 6 hrs. (then again, they have their own seperate shop, and have 2-3 guys working on each truck..and they crank out about 10+ trucks each day) Once, had it done in New Boston, MI...that took 6-8 hrs, and once in KC, KS. That one took 10+ hrs., and the truck left with more problems than it went in with. Not to mention that shop is KNOWN to get trucks in, and they end up sitting a day before even being looked at.

    If you go thru orientation, you are given a driver handbook. If you failed to read it, and KNOW that if you sit for 24 hrs without a load, you are entitled to layover pay. yeah its only $50, but still something. Whos fault is that, that you didnt read the manual, and were taken advantage of? You think a judge is going to stop a trial and give a newbie lawyer tips on when to 'object'? You should already know.

    There was a couple that went thru the school i went thru....they ran team after they upgraded to their own truck, then started to lease one. They ended up quitting (forget why...they had a NICE run...coast to coast, most every trip, and got to drop loads at yards 90% of the time) and going to Stephens Txport. They were SO UNHAPPY they quit swift because at Stephens, they said they only had like 10 terminals across the country, couldn't take a load home, had to park on the yard, but couln't drop the load off your trailer, and other things they were not happy with. I've heard from several drivers who quit to go to work for another company, and they regret leaving swift.

    Now i'm not saying Swift is the best company to work for, dont have any problems, blah blah blah. i AM saying, that they aren't nearly as bad as some come on here to complain about. But if you notice, those who work for swift, who come on here to complain about the company, are ones who were let go.
